Band Members Michaela - Vocals and guitar.
Jesse - Vocals, guitar, tin whisle and octave mandolin.
Chris - Vocals, lap dobro, octave mandolin, guitar and banjo.

   About Jaunty Belle
Twin sisters, Jesse and Michaela, formerly of all girl folk group “Harem”, recorded their first album of original, harmony fuelled tunes in 2000 at the age of 17, whilst completing year 11 in the small town of Mildura, Victoria. The self funded, self titled album was released early 2001 just prior to the Tamworth Country Music festival, where the girls hogged a corner of Peel St with crowds impressed by their 3 part harmonies, guitar, mandolin, flute and tin whistle combination. The year was a busy one for Harem, with the girls playing in pubs and festivals locally around Mildura, as well as the big smoke of Melbourne and interstate to the Barmera Country Music Festival where they took out the "Best Band" section.
All good things must come to an end, however, and the beginning of 2002 saw the end of "Harem," with Kirby and Mia off to uni to study teaching, while Jesse packed herself off to Albury to study Physiotherapy. The girls continued playing music individually with Michaela and Kirby playing support for Daryl Braithwaite and Debra Conway during their respective tours to Mildura, and Jesse playing in Albury and singing back-up vocals for Dave Collins at the Tumbarumba Music festival.
2006 saw Jesse and Michaela revive the "twin thing," with Jesse returning to the Mildura region, to work in Broken Hill. The girls continued their writing adding to the list of original songs yet to be recorded, performed at the Mildura Arts Festival, and as support for the Whitlams during their visit to Mildura.

The birth of the trio - “Jauntybelle”.

2007 was a busy year with lots of little gigs and some further development of song ideas. They were joined mid year by Chris Rogers who has known the girls all their lives, having played in several acoustic bands over the years with their father and assisting with recording the girls first CD with "Harem". Chris’s ability to play many instruments complimented the already strong rhythm guitar of Michaela and the tin whistle playing of Jesse. The trio worked solidly on arrangements for the original songs finding the combination of the twins strong harmonies along with the additional male voice a bit more challenging and rewarding, the fun was just beginning and much harder to stop.

The trio has played many local events during 2007/2008, supporting some touring acts and featuring in their own right at many major functions. Their regular performances at the Mildura Club provided valuable gig time that allowed the trio to refine their vocal arrangements and test the different instrumental combinations now available.

“Jauntybelle” play a mix of contemporary folk originals and some very carefully chosen covers, their signature sound being the seamless harmonies found only between sisters who have grown up singing together. {}
